What is Eco-AI? Complete Overview

Eco-AI is a pioneering platform developing sustainable artificial intelligence solutions that minimize environmental impact while maintaining high performance. The platform specializes in optimizing machine learning models for decentralized inference through advanced techniques like quantization, caching, and intelligent routing. By focusing on energy-efficient AI, Eco-AI addresses the growing concern about the carbon footprint of large-scale machine learning operations. The platform primarily serves businesses and organizations looking to implement AI solutions while meeting their sustainability goals, offering a practical solution to the environmental challenges posed by traditional AI infrastructure.

What Can Eco-AI Do? Key Features

Decentralized Inference

Eco-AI's decentralized approach to model inference distributes computational load efficiently, reducing energy consumption while maintaining performance. This architecture minimizes the need for large, centralized data centers by leveraging optimized local processing.

Model Quantization

Our advanced quantization techniques reduce model size and computational requirements without significant loss in accuracy. This allows AI models to run efficiently on a wider range of hardware, from edge devices to cloud servers.

Intelligent Caching

Eco-AI implements smart caching mechanisms that store frequently used computations, dramatically reducing redundant processing. This feature significantly cuts down on energy consumption for repetitive inference tasks.

Dynamic Routing

The platform's intelligent routing system directs computation to the most energy-efficient available resources in real-time, optimizing both performance and sustainability across distributed networks.
